How to close a hybrid transaction, access eSigned documents, and complete the wet-sign portion of the closing for title agents and lenders.
Read Hybrid closing overview for an overview of this process, including the signer's experience.
Who this is for
Title agents and lenders who have access to send and manage transactions can perform the procedure below.
What to expect
Lenders create the hybrid transaction in the Proof platform and add the title agent.
Title agents receive an email from noreply@proof.com when the documents are sent to the signer(s). If you don't see the email, check the spam folder.
Title agent: Print documents
When the signers are at the in-person meeting to wet-sign the documents, title agents verify that the documents have been eSigned as needed.
The option to print the eSign documents is only available after the first day of the scheduled closing.
- Look for an email from noreply@proof.com indicating the eSign documents are complete.
- The link in this email provides access to the documents without signing in. Do not forward this email to anyone to protect the signers' privacy.
- Click Print documents.
- Check the Status column to confirm each eSign document is completed.
- Print the documents. If the eSign documents are:
- Signed: Click Print blank wet sign documents.
- Not signed: Click Print blank eSign documents.
- The documents open in a new tab.
- Use the browser's print function to print.
Click Print completed eSign documents to print completed eSign documents if desired.
Title agent: Sends the completed package to lender
After meeting with the signers and completing the package:
- Scan the wet-signed documents.
- Email the documents to the lender or upload wet-signed documents to the transaction, if available.
- Send the original wet-signed documents to the lender as usual.
Lenders: Complete the documents
When the lender receives the documents:
- Access the transaction via the email or in My closings.
- Click Mark as wet sign complete.
The screen refreshes, and the status updates to Wet sign complete under the signer's name.
